On Sunday, I attended the annual Newport International Boat Show. The show was well attended and there was a lot to see between the tent exhibits and in-water boat displays. Personally, I learned a lot from the vendors. Some highlights: Toyota and Kubota, relative unknowns in the marine field, are gaining traction in marine engines; high-line varnish manufacturers recommend ten coats of varnish to achieve a durable, professional level result; huge center consoles, paired with equally large outboards, are becoming the new normal; and while solar installations are becoming more pervasive, electric-powered boats are just starting to make their presence known. All in all, it was a very interesting show, well worth putting on the 2024 calendar.
